Section 7-7-216 - Independent audit of office of State Auditor

No less than once during each four-year term of the State Auditor, the Legislature shall receive bids from an independent, certified public accounting firm for an opinion and a legal compliance audit of the Office of the State Auditor. Such firm, so selected, shall report its findings and recommendations to the Legislature and the Governor. The cost of this audit shall be paid from funds appropriated for this purpose by the Legislature.
